LMArena, which began as Chatbot Arena from the Berkeley-linked LMSYS group in 2023, is a public leaderboard that ranks AI models by anonymous, head-to-head human votes rather than fixed test sets. The format — people picking the better of two randomly paired responses, aggregated into an Elo-style rating — became one of the field's most closely watched rankings, cited by labs in launch announcements and by journalists as an informal measure of the state of the art. That influence made it a target as much as a reference: in 2025 the "Leaderboard Illusion" paper argued that undisclosed private testing let well-resourced labs quietly tune models against the leaderboard, and Meta was separately accused of submitting a model that differed from the one it shipped. LMArena disputed several of the specific claims while adopting new disclosure policies, and the dispute fed a wider shift toward benchmarks that are harder to game.
